Fraud marriage
Hi,
I would like to ask on where and how to report a fraud marriage who happens to be my husband who is now in California.He went to u.s. last year as a tourist and abandoned us with my 3 kids.He is still legally married here in the philippines and has not yet filed any documents with regards to annulment.what should I do?Please help..
Thanks

There is no requirement that he file for a divorce ( or annulment in your nation) It sounds like he has left you, so you file for the annulment or divorce.
If he remarried to someone else in the US while still married to you, you can report him to the local police in the area he lives, since that is a crimnal offense.
Now if he commieted a fruad by the laws of your county, there is little you can do unless he returns to your country, you can file charges but likely nothing will be done.

There is no divorce in the Philippines, only annulment which takes a couple years before it goes through. Not only that it usually costs money which most people to not have to file the annulment. I would try to file for Child Support in the State that he is living, you could at least get money to provide for your 3 children. Then maybe he will seek to file for divorce if that is what you want.
